• Die Fleckengemeinde Aerzen liegt im Süden von Niedersachsen, direkt an der Grenze zu Nordrhein-Westfalen. Der Flecken befindet sich etwa 10 km südwestlich von Hameln.
...auf den Weg zu seiner Arbeitsstätte bei Fa. Lenze radelt Manfred regelmäßig durch den Flecken Aerzen.

• Aerzen is a commune in the south of Lower Saxony direct at the border of North Rhine-Westphalia in Germany. It is situated 10 kms southwest of Hamelin.

Fachwerkinschrift

Wo der Herr nicht das Haus baut, so arbeiten umsonst, die daran bauen.

Unless the Lord builds the house, they labor in vain that build it.

      Inscriptions in oak-wooden beams of half-timbered houses are a medieval German tradition!
      By the inscription texts, which often come from the Holy Bible, the inhabitants wanted to show their devoutness and religiousness.
